〘Name〙 A type of torii gate. A torii gate with a base ring between the pillars and the timber, similar to the Myojin torii gate. Base ring torii gate. ※Shoka shojoki (1756) Part 2 (Kojikien, Shinto 10) "There are various types of torii gates, Shinmei torii gates, Kuroki torii gates〈abbreviated〉 Inari torii gates" Source: The Selected Edition of the Japanese Language Dictionary About the Selected Edition of the Japanese Language Dictionary Information |
